我无法通过对象存储swift删除容器和对象

时间:2017-05-06 13:29:45

标签: storage openstack-swift

当我通过swift删除容器时,会发生以下错误。

  

$ swift -A http://192.168.1.120:8010/auth/v1.0 -U   测试:vo8AlYgTxchsh37YF1mm -K cqAIBc9B3mIGvJt5DbDmkG3j6Vi0OaEa删除-a

     

···

     

错误删除:测试:容器删除失败:http://192.168.1.120:8010/v1/AUTH_test/test 409冲突[前60   响应的字符代码]< html>< h1>冲突< / h1>< p>发生冲突时   尝试了

环境如下。

存储是对象存储迅速。 (QNAP申请)

CentOS7(客户端)

yum update

yum install python-setuptools

yum install epel-release

yum install python-pip --enablerepo = epel

pip install python-swiftclient

如果你能给我建议,我将不胜感激。

1 个答案:

答案 0 :(得分:0)

你不能删除一个容器而不删除它们内部的对象。如果不是这种情况更有可能存在多个具有相同名称的对象/容器。